DOWNTOWN — Broadway in Chicago stars will perform songs from musicals including "Aladdin" and "Les Misérables" for free Monday night in Millennium Park. 

The annual Broadway in Chicago concert will start at 6:15 p.m. Monday at the Jay Pritzker Pavilion, 201 E. Randolph St. 

This year's concert will also feature tunes from "Beautiful — The Carole King Musical," "The Color Purple," "Escape To Margaritaville," "Love Never Dies," "Motown The Musical" and Andrew Lloyd Webber's "School of Rock," "Waitress" and "Wicked."

"This is truly our favorite night of the year," Eileen LaCario, vice president of Broadway In Chicago, said in a statement.

The concert is also sponsored by ABC7 and the city's Department of Cultural Affairs and Special Events. ABC7 personality Janet Davies will emcee the event.
